“Breast Implants Always Look Fake”

Probably the most perpetuated myth about breast augmentation is that all implants are noticeably oversized or out of proportion with the rest of the body. The truth is that breast implants come in a range of sizes, shapes, profiles and compositions, which allows you to achieve the look you desire. Whether you want noticeably larger breasts or a subtle boost in breast volume, it’s all possible with the help of a talented plastic surgeon like Dr. Wooten.

“Implants Are Unsafe”

Implants have been extensively tested and studied over the years. In fact, they are among the most-studied medical devices of all time. The implants Dr. Wooten uses are approved by the FDA, and the chance of them rupturing or leaking is very small (one year after placement, the risk of an implant leak is about 1 percent, and it increases by about 1 percent every year after that).

“Breast Augmentation Causes Serious Pain”

Although every patient has a different pain threshold, most tolerate the procedure and recover extremely well. Any discomfort can be alleviated with painkillers as prescribed by Dr. Wooten, and wearing a compression bra aids in the recovery. “The Only Way to Augment the Breasts Is with Implants”

Dr. Wooten offers an incredible alternative to traditional breast augmentation: breast augmentation with fat transfer. This involves taking unwanted fat from the hips, thighs or stomach and injecting the fat into the breasts to add fullness and shape.

Breast augmentation with fat transfer is ideal for the woman that wants to augment her breasts without a foreign object, major incisions or prolonged recovery. As an added benefit, the donor area looks slimmer and more sculpted!
